The ABB DI801 is a straight‑forward, workhorse digital input module in the S800 I/O family. It brings 16 channels of 24 VDC discrete inputs into your AC 800M/800xA or Advant‑based system with the compact footprint that S800 I/O is known for. From my experience, it’s typically used for machine interlocks, proximity sensors, valve end‑switches, and dry‑contact status where reliability and cabinet density matter. One thing I appreciate is how it drops onto TU8xx termination units, so replacement is quick and you don’t have to rework wiring looms.

Key Features

  • 16 × 24 VDC digital inputs – Ideal for switches, sensors, and discrete equipment status.
  • S800 I/O ecosystem – Mounts on TU8xx termination units and communicates via the S800 ModuleBus.
  • Per‑channel status LEDs – Quick troubleshooting at the cabinet without hooking up tools.
  • Noise‑robust input design – Input filtering helps reduce bounce from mechanical contacts.
  • Compact footprint – High channel density saves panel space and wiring duct capacity.
  • Service‑friendly – Module replacement is typically fast, wiring stays on the TU.
  • System compatibility – Works in 800xA/AC 800M architectures via standard S800 interfaces.

Technical Specifications

Brand / Model ABB DI801 – 3BSE020508R1 (S800 I/O)
Function Digital Input Module, 16 channels, nominal 24 VDC inputs
HS Code 8538.90 (Parts for industrial control apparatus)
Power Requirements Logic power via S800 ModuleBus (backplane). Field inputs use external 24 VDC supply.
Signal I/O Types 16 × DI, 24 VDC; channel status indication; typical sink/source wiring via TU
Communication Interfaces S800 ModuleBus (via TU8xx). Integrated into AC 800M/800xA systems through standard S800 communication interfaces.
Installation Method Mounts onto TU8xx termination units (e.g., TU810/TU812/TU814) on 35 mm DIN rail; field wiring landed on TU.
Operating Temperature Typically 0…+55 °C in a ventilated control cabinet
Dimensions & Weight Approx. 45 × 119 × 104 mm; ~0.20 kg (module only)

Note: Minor revision variants may exist under the same order code; in most cases they fit the same TU and footprint. Check system compatibility if mixing module revisions.

Installation & Maintenance

  • Cabinet & mounting: Use standard 35 mm DIN rail for TU8xx. Keep adequate ventilation; avoid hot spots near power supplies.
  • Wiring: Land all field wiring on the TU. Separate DI wiring from high‑voltage or VFD cables; use proper shielding/grounding to limit noise.
  • Field supply: Provide a clean 24 VDC field supply with proper fusing and common return; label channel groups clearly.
  • Commissioning: Verify channel status via LEDs and the system diagnostics; enable input filtering where contact bounce is expected.
  • Service: Keep a spare DI801 on hand. Periodically check terminal torque, inspect for dust, and confirm stable 24 VDC levels.
  • System updates: In most cases module firmware is managed by the controller; keep controller/IO firmware at vendor‑recommended revisions.
  • Safety: De‑energize field circuits before rewiring. Follow site LOTO and ESD handling practices for module changes.
